Read this to learn how itβs shaping the future of AI π 1. Introduction: Full agent autonomy requires agent-to-agent IP transactions without human intervention. ATCP/IP provides a trustless framework for IP exchange and legal personhood for agents, fostering an open knowledge market and driving agent evolution. 2. Negotiation: Draft license tokens, stored on or off-chain, act as immutable snapshots of proposed terms during negotiation. On-chain drafts ensure clarity, prevent malicious changes, and provide an audit trail. Drafts are non-binding until the final license is minted. 3. Conclusion: As AI becomes more autonomous, ATCP/IP offers a trustless framework for secure IP exchange between agents. By integrating contracts, payments, and legal systems, it enables seamless collaboration and supports the growth of an autonomous internet.

Spaces Recap - @storyprotocol Agent TCP/IP, December 17 Agent TCP/IP, a concept enabling AI agents to seamlessly communicate, negotiate, and exchange knowledge, training data, and IP autonomously under defined terms. 1. Core Features Enables agents to share information and IP with conditions, like licensing agreements. Uses blockchain and smart contracts for trust and immutability. Creates a marketplace for agents to trade data and resources, promoting continuous improvement. 2. Applications Creative collaborations, where agents (e.g., screenwriters, filmmakers) work together. Personal assistant agents specialized in handling negotiations, legal tasks, or other roles. Autonomous trading agents sharing algorithms securely under agreed terms. 3. Spaces Recap - @ownthedoge x @storyprotocol π« WW 162, December 12 Key topics related to AI, intellectual property (IP), and more. π 1. AI and Intellectual Property: By licensing their work to AI companies, creators can provide valuable data for training models and ensure that their IP is used effectively. 2. Story Platform and IP Licensing: The Story platform simplifies licensing by grouping IP into data sets for AI training. 3. AI Ethics and Decentralization: The speakers argue that technology and market forces will regulate AI more efficiently, emphasizing smart contracts and tokens to encourage ethical actions. 4. Opportunities for Artists and Small Creators: Platforms like Story offer small creators a way to monetize their work using AI without fear of theft, allowing them to embrace digital opportunities. 5. The Future of AI and Creative Industries: The future of IP will be driven by decentralized platforms, enabling web-native creators to expand their reach.
